Incidental Music -
is music in a play, television programme, radio programme, video game, or some other presentation form that is not primarily musical.
Jingle -
a short slogan, verse, or tune designed to be easily remembered, especially as used in advertising.
Dialogue -
conversation between 2 or more people.
Narrator -
a specific person, or unspecified literary voice, developed by the creator of the story to deliver information to the audience, particularly about the plot: the series of events.
Spot sound effect -
A sound effect representing a single discrete event, such as breaking glass, as opposed to ongoing background sounds.
Background sound effects -
Ambient sound broadly denotes the background sounds that are present in a location: wind, water, birds, room tone, office rumbles, traffic, forest murmurs, waves from seashore, neighbourhood mutters, and so on.
